Making the Transition to Holistic Dog Food

Switching to holistic food requires a careful, gradual approach. Start by mixing small amounts of the new food with your dog's current diet, slowly increasing the proportion over 7-10 days. This method helps prevent digestive upset and allows your dog to adjust to the new ingredients.

How can I identify high-quality ingredients in holistic dog food labels?

Look for named meat sources (like "chicken" instead of "poultry by-products"), whole grains instead of processed meals, and natural preservatives like vitamin E or rosemary extract. Avoid foods with artificial colors, flavors, or preservatives.

What is the best way to transition my dog to a holistic diet without causing digestive upset?

Gradually transition over 7-10 days by mixing increasing amounts of the new food with the current food. Start with 25% new food, then increase to 50%, 75%, and finally 100% over the transition period.
